Nugenix Testosterone Multivitamin
Product Analysis
Transparency Excellent
Supplement Facts
| Ingredient | Amount | % DV |
|---|---|---|
| Vitamin A (as Beta-Carotene, Retinyl Acetate) | 900 mcg | 100% |
| Vitamin C (as Ascorbic Acid) | 250 mg | 278% |
| Vitamin D (as Cholecalciferol) | 20 mcg | 100% |
| Vitamin E (as D-Alpha-Tocopheryl Acetate) | 15 mg | 100% |
| Thiamine (as Thiamine Hydrochloride) | 1.2 mg | 100% |
| Riboflavin (as Riboflavin, Riboflavin 5-Phosphate) | 1.3 mg | 100% |
| Niacin (as Niacinamide) | 16 mg | 100% |
| Vitamin B6 (as Pyridoxal 5-Phosphate, Pyridoxine Hydrochloride) | 1.7 mg | 100% |
| Folate (as Calcium Folinate) | 667 mcg | 167% |
| Vitamin B12 (as Methylcobalamin) | 9.6 mcg | 400% |
| Biotin | 30 mcg | 100% |
| Pantothenic Acid (as D-Calcium Pantothenate) | 5 mg | 100% |
| Choline (as Choline Bitartrate) | 20 mg | 4% |
| Calcium (as Calcium Carbonate) | 200 mg | 15% |
| Iodine (as Potassium Iodide) | 150 mcg | 100% |
| Magnesium (as Magnesium Oxide) | 200 mg | 48% |
| Zinc (as Zinc Monomethionine) | 15 mg | 136% |
| Selenium (as Selenomethionine) | 200 mcg | 364% |
| Copper (as Copper Bisglycinate Chelate) | 2 mg | 222% |
| Manganese (as Manganese Citrate) | 2.3 mg | 100% |
| Chromium (as Chromium Picolinate) | 120 mcg | 343% |
| Molybdenum (as Molybdenum Glycinate Chelate) | 75 mcg | 167% |
| Potassium (as Potassium Citrate, Potassium Iodide) | 25 mg | 1% |
| Cortisol Support Blend | 255 mg | † |
| Spectra | 100 mg | † |
| Branched-Chain Amino Acids | 150 mg | † |
| Grape seed extract | 25 mg | † |
| Saw Palmetto extract (as Fatty Acids) | 20 mg | † |
| Alpha Lipoic Acid | 10 mg | † |
| Boron (as Bororganic Glycine) | 10 mg | † |
| Maca extract | 10 mg | † |
| Tribulus extract (as 45% Saponins) | 10 mg | † |
| Lycopene (as Tomato fruit extract) | 1 mg | † |

Is Nugenix Nugenix Testosterone Multivitamin safe to take?
Nugenix Nugenix Testosterone Multivitamin has been analyzed for ingredient safety across all its components. Of 10 inactive ingredients, 7 are rated safe. 1 ingredient is flagged for review: Titanium Dioxide. 'Caution' doesn't mean dangerous — it indicates the ingredient has some considerations worth being aware of, such as potential sensitivities or ongoing research. Always consult your healthcare provider before starting any new supplement, especially if you take medications or have underlying health conditions.
Is Nugenix a trustworthy supplement brand?
Nugenix receives a brand trust score of 66/100 based on GoodSupp's independent analysis of certifications, regulatory history, and transparency practices.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in Charlotte, North Carolina, United States, the company offers 1 products in their lineup. They hold 1 verified certifications including Fda Gmp Inspections. Third-party certifications are independently verified and indicate the brand meets specific quality, purity, and manufacturing standards. Note: Nugenix has 3 historical regulatory incidents on record, which are factored into the trust score.
